CRUSH Covid is a collaboration between the Region Uppsala and researchers from five different departments at Uppsala University. The purpose of the project is to map outbreaks of COVID-19 in Uppsala County and attempt to mitigate their impact by keeping the public informed. Information on the CRUSH Covid dashboard was originally updated weekly, but the update schedule changed in autumn 2022. The dashboard will now be updated every 1-2 months.
CRUSH Covid is led by Mats Martinell (senior lecturer at the Department of Public Health and Caring Sciences, General Medicine and Preventive Medicine, Uppsala University) and Tove Fall (professor of Molecular Epidemiology at the Department of Medical Sciences, Molecular Epidemiology, Uppsala University). Sewage analysis is supported by SciLifeLab and Uppsala Vatten. Modelling work is supported by Vinnova.

Download CRUSH Covid data
- Number of tests and % positivity by postal code in Uppsala County, .csv file (updated every 1-2 months from September 2022). For each postal code which is found within the Uppsala län, the dataset contains weekly data on cases per capita, tests per capita and % positivity. Our estimates are calculated based on the adult population of each postal code (individuals 15 years of age and older). For reference, both the total population and the adult population are included.
